Smart Mapping

Many robot vacuums do not come with the ability to map. This can be frustrating for those trying to get your home clean. These budget-friendly vacuums can be stuck on a wide variety of obstacles, such as cords, furniture legs, and pet toys that have appeared from under sofa cushions.

The best robot vacuums that can overcome obstacles employ multiple sensors and cameras to create a precise room map when they move through your home. This allows them to navigate your rooms more efficiently, regularly cleaning in a systematic pattern, and not looking at areas that they have already cleaned. This will also prevent them from getting stuck in items that were moved during a cleaning process or spending more time "Robot Sweeper proofing" your home.

Robot vacuums use various navigation methods that range from the simplest up to the most sophisticated. Some models with budget prices use infrared sensors, while others utilize optical sensors that measure the time it takes for a signal reflected to reach the robot's backside. This helps the robot determine its position within the room. Some high-end robots, like the Eufy S1 Pro, have a feature known as SLAM navigation that uses the combination of sensors to build a map as it moves around the room.

This is the most advanced approach, since it not only allows robots to navigate more efficiently, but also offers an interface that is beneficial to the user. These systems can display a 3D rendering that allows you to interact with it with, and can also establish virtual boundaries or zones that are restricted to the robot. Self-Emptying Bins

One of the most appealing characteristics of robot vacuums is their ability to automatically transfer debris from their dust bins onboard to their docking bases, without any input from the user. This means that you don't have to constantly bend down and empty the bin, which in turn reduces the frequency of maintenance tasks. This is particularly crucial if your house is large and you wish to reduce the amount of time your hands are used to handle dust and dirt.

It can take up to seven hours for a robot to be fully charged and ready to go again. This isn't ideal for large families or families with busy schedules. To prevent this from happening Most manufacturers provide the option to pause and resume cleaning from where the robot left off after its battery has been recharged. This feature is included on the majority of robots. It's great for parents with young children or who frequently leave their home to go to work.

Consider whether the robot uses a bag to collect debris, or in the event that it does not. A bagged model can ensure that dust doesn't release that has clumped up into the air when it's empty, but you'll need to purchase and replace the bags frequently. If you prefer a bag-less version, look for models with an intelligent sensor that can monitor the dust bin onboard and notify you when it's time to empty it.

Remote Control

Remotely controlled robotic vacuum cleaners can be operated with apps voice commands, or traditional remotes. They also come with automatic self-charging and scheduling features making it easier for you to maintain a tidy home without having to engage in any hands-on. This functionality is a great advantage for those with limitations in their mobility and strength as it eliminates the need to lift heavy furniture or struggle to enter difficult spaces.

The best roborock vacuum robotic vacuum cleaner comparison vacuums are able to adapt their operation to a broad variety of flooring surfaces, obstacles and other variables. Smart sensors are usually included in these vacuums and can detect different types of flooring and adjust their operations accordingly. This feature allows a robot to automatically change between cleaning methods when switching from tile, carpet wood, hardwood or any other type of flooring.

If you select a smart-compatible model, it will connect to your WiFI network, and then communicate with your phone. You can use an app to schedule cleaning sessions, check your battery level, and review the history of mapping. You can also use the app to view images of your living space if your robovac has a camera. This is useful for identifying objects that the robot may have missed in its previous cleaning session like pets or chewed up socks.
